Two like poles of strength `m_(1)` and `m_(2)` are far distance apart the energy required to bring them `r_(0)` distance apart is

A

`(mu_(0))/(4pi)(m_(1)m_(2))/(r_(0))`

B

`(mu_(0))/(8pi)(m_(1)m_(2))/(r_(0))`

C

0

D

`(mu_(0))/(4pi)(m_(1)m_(2))/(r_(0))`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

`W=triangle U =U_(2)-U_(1)`
`=(mu_(0)m_(1)m_(2))/(4pir_(0))-0=(mu_(0)m_(1)m_(2))/(4pir_(0))`
